    Which one of the following is the correct statement?

    A) \[{{B}_{2}}{{H}_{6}}.2N{{H}_{3}}\] is known as 'inorganic benzene?.

    B) Boric acid is a protonic acid.

    C) Beryllium exhibits coordination number of six.

    D) Chlorides of both beryllium and aluminium have bridged chloride structures in solid phase.

    Correct Answer: D

    Solution :

    [d] The correct formula of inorganic benzene is \[{{B}_{3}}{{N}_{3}}{{H}_{6}}\] so [a] is incorrect statement Boric acid \[({{H}_{3}}B{{O}_{3}}\]or\[\underset{OH}{\mathop{\underset{|}{\mathop{\overset{OH}{\mathop{\overset{|}{\mathop{B}}\,}}\,}}\,}}\,-OH\]  is a lewis acid so [b] is incorrect statement. The coordination number exhibited by beryllium is 4 and not 6 so statement [c] is incorrect. Both \[BeC{{l}_{2}}\] and \[AlC{{l}_{3}}\] exhibit bridged structures in solid state so [d] is correct statement.
